Latest Patents
Huang holds a patent for a "Wind power excitation synchronous generation system having maximum power determining unit and control method thereof." This invention integrates dual input shafts and a single output shaft within a gear transmission mechanism. It combines wind power and servo motor control power to drive an excitation synchronous generator, enabling the generation of electric power. The system effectively controls the rotation speed and phase of the servo motor, ensuring that the output frequency and phase match that of the utility grid.
